Interesting question. She only performed her earlier songs circa 1975-1976.

Get Like You Used to Be
Spare Me a Little
Believe Me
Why

As soon the Rumours era band began to gain momentum, the new songs took the place of the ones that came before, especially because she was on a roll with an impressive string of hits. Christine doesn't seem to have too much of a sentimental attachment to her songs.

I love all of her Fleetwood Mac songs circa 1971-1974, as well as her overlooked songs featured on the Time album.
